Tips for Balancing Work and Study

Here are some tips to help you balance work and study effectively:

  • Time Management: Create a study schedule and allocate specific time slots for studying each day. Prioritize tasks based on deadlines and importance.
  • Set Realistic Goals: Set achievable goals for both work and study. Break down larger tasks into smaller, manageable steps.
  • Communicate with Your Employer: Inform your employer about your study commitments and discuss flexible working arrangements if needed.
  • Take Breaks: It's important to take regular breaks to avoid burnout. Use breaks to relax and recharge.
  • Seek Support: Reach out to classmates, teachers, or support services for help when needed. Don't hesitate to ask for assistance.
